Ultimate GI Repair: Nurturing Your Second Brain

Our gastrointestinal (GI) tract is often referred to as the body’s “second brain,” playing a pivotal role in digestion, immunity, and even mood regulation. Factors like stress, processed foods, and environmental toxins can compromise gut integrity, leading to issues such as leaky gut syndrome and inflammation.

Ultimate GI Repair by LVLUP Health is meticulously formulated to support and rejuvenate the gut lining. This powerful blend combines three orally active peptides—GHK-Cu Copper Peptide, Larazotide AT1001, and KPV Tripeptide—with gut-healing agents like Zinc L-Carnosine and Quercetin. These components work synergistically to enhance intestinal barrier integrity, reduce inflammation, and promote overall digestive health.

Neuro-Regenerate: Elevating Cognitive Function

In our fast-paced world, maintaining cognitive clarity and focus is essential. Neuro-Regenerate is designed to support and enhance brain health. It features time-tested naturopathic ingredients like Lion’s Mane Mushroom, known for its neuroprotective and antioxidant properties, Gotu Kola, Ginkgo, and Bacopa. These ingredients collectively boost Brain-Derived Neurotrophic Factor (BDNF), improve blood flow, and support overall cognitive function.
